Android-powered Samsung and LG smartwatches go on sale in the UK

Google revealed more about its ‘Android Wear’ platform at the Google I/O developer conference last week, with Samsung and LG both confirming the availability of new smartwatches. Android Wear - a version of the Android mobile operating system for wearable devices - was previewed in March

The previously-announced LG G Watch is now available online for £159, while the Samsung Gear Live is £169. Both can provide information via Google and will work with almost any smartphone running Android v4.3 upwards.

Meanwhile Motorola’s Moto 360 watch is due for its US release within the next few weeks.
